NOTE: If you can no longer access the internet on your local machine once the VPN connects, you can change this by going to the networking tab in Properties of the VPN Connection, highlight the TCP/IPv4 row, click Properties, click Advanced, and uncheck use default gateway on remote network. You could/should also modify other rules affecting the public profile to restrict access to private profile only. Right click on the ethernet adaptor, highlight the Internet Protocol Version 4 TCP/IPv4 row, click on properties, advanced and add a secondary IP Address which is private IP in the same subnet as pool above in this example, used 192.168.0.20 (this will be the IP address you can use to RDP to the server after the VPN connection is made). PPTP requires TCP port 1723 and GRE protocol (no 47) - as others have said it is not encrypted - do not recommend. Go to security tab and enable the checkbox by allow custom IPsec policy for L2TP/IKEv2 connection and create/enter a complex password in the preshared key field.
